The 14th Kid’s Fest Sarajevo united once again tens of thousands of children from all over BiH with a rich program that is aimed at promoting cultural diversities.
“Now we have an absolutely compact program of Kid’s Fest and every visitor from any city can enjoy the Kid’s Fest. We wanted the entire BiH to be in Sarajevo today. Our main aim is to send a great image of Sarajevo,” said Director of Kid’s Fest, Susanne Prahl.
She noted that their main goal is to send the image of the capital of BiH to the whole world, as well as the appearance of the reconstructed City Hall, which is a symbol of the city. As she said: “This is what the children will experience today, that Sarajevo is their capital city.”
Programs of the 14th Kid’s Fest Sarajevo were held at several locations: Kid’s stage at the Square of Alija Izetbegovic, Kid’s world in the House of the Armed Forces and the Art Gallery.
Kid’s stage offered an opportunity to children from Maglaj, Ljubinje, Zenica, Brcko, Sarajevo and other BH cities to show all of their talents through dance and recitals.
Kid’s Festival is the largest independent event for youth in South East Europe. Since the year of 2004, more than 40,000 children from all over BiH participated in this event every year. The program combines workshops, fun, movies, performances, and education.
